Lightwave Fiber Pigtail LC APC
The Lightwave Fiber Pigtail Multimode (LW-PT-LCA-MM) provides a high-performance termination solution for optical networks requiring precision alignment and low signal loss. This 2-meter assembly features a factory-polished LC APC connector on one end and an un-terminated fiber on the other, designed specifically for fusion splicing into existing distribution cables. The use of multimode fiber architecture ensures compatibility with short-to-medium range high-bandwidth applications, facilitating efficient data transmission in B2B networking environments. By utilizing a factory-terminated connector, network engineers can achieve significantly lower insertion loss compared to field-terminated alternatives.

Specifications
| Feature | Specification |
|---|---|
| Part Number | LW-PT-LCA-MM |
| Connector Type | LC |
| Polish Type | APC (Angled Physical Contact) |
| Fiber Mode | Multimode (MM) |
| Length | 2 Meters |
| Buffer Diameter | 900μm |
| Ferrule Material | Zirconia Ceramic |
| Insertion Loss | ≤ 0.3dB |
